Philanthropy Gift Officer – Remote

tendersglobal.net

Compassion & Choices is seeking a Philanthropy Officer 
to help advance our work to improve care, expand options and
empower everyone to chart their end-of-life journey.

This position is responsible for identifying, cultivating,
soliciting and stewarding five and six figure gifts from prospects
and major donors across the nation. The ideal candidate must have a
track record of soliciting and closing major gifts, an
understanding of moves management and demonstrated experience
developing long term philanthropic relationships while consistently
meeting fundraising goals. Experience closing six figure gifts from
individuals is preferred. This position will also be responsible
for developing the vision, strategy, and goals for the Inner Circle
Conference Call program. 

  • Manage a portfolio of approximately 125-175 households
    utilizing moves management to renew and increase giving.
  • Work with organizational leadership and current supporters to
    identify new prospects capable of making major or principal
    gifts.
  • Work with the senior philanthropy officer, chief development
    officer, program staff and other leadership to begin and maintain a
    fast pace of cultivating and soliciting annual $10K+, multi-year,
    and special gifts from current and prospective major donors with an
    annual goal of $1M+.
  • Prioritize stewardship actions for personal portfolio donors,
    including thanking all gifts from donors within 48-hours and in
    accordance with department goals, and participating in foundation
    grant application and reporting processes, among others.
  • Achieve all annual metrics, including but not limited to: total
    amount raised from portfolio, number solicitations, number of total
    contacts, number of increased major gifts, number of substantive
    donor interactions, etc.
  • Collaborate with various teams across C&C on fundraising
    opportunities within the region, including strategic participation
    in state-based councils, lobby days, donor visits, and other
    activities to drive engagement and enhance major gift activity with
    donors, prospects, volunteers, and council members.
  • Define vision, goals and strategy for all development-led
    events and activities that engage current and prospective major
    donors in the region. In conjunction with the Special Events
    Manager, ensure events and activities are executed to the highest
    level and in good coordination with any lead donors and/or
    hosts.
  • Contribute to the department by employing best practices and
    role-modeling key processes and programs that support an
    office-wide emphasis on collaborations, efficiencies and
    metrics/performance based outcomes.
  • Record all donor interactions in EveryAction, the CRM,
    according to departmental process, protocols, and deadlines.
  • Travel to donor visits, special events, meetings, etc. 35-40%
    of the time.

Preferred Qualifications (You will be a good fit):

Education and Experience:

  • B.A. in Business, Marketing, Communications or Non-Profit
    Management.
  • Four (4) years’ experience in nonprofit development, event
    planning, marketing, communications, or high-end sales (or
    equivalent combination of experience and education) including a
    minimum of 3 years of direct fundraising experience, ideally
    raising gifts of $100,000 or more.
